Sony A99 Field Test with NEX-VG900 Preview

Sony A99 Field Test with NEX-VG900 Preview Tube. Duration : 11.72 Mins.


The A99 is Sony's new flagship, with the SLT design promising amazing autofocus. To test this, Chris Niccolls from The Camera Store went to Wild Rose Motocross Park to see how the stills and video stack up. Also this episode, Jordan Drake takes a quick look at the Sony VG900, the first full frame camcorder. Shot and Edited by Jordan Drake Filmed on the Sony FS700

Nikon D7000 Hands-on preview

Nikon D7000 Hands-on preview Tube. Duration : 6.43 Mins.


The Nikon D7000 is a dust- and moisture-sealed 16.2-megapixel DX-format DSLR camera with a 39-point AF system, 14-bit analogue-to-digital conversion, 6fps continuous shooting, dual memory card slots and Full HD video with full-time autofocus and manual exposure control. The new AF module includes 9 cross-type sensors in the central part of the frame. Photographers can also activate 3D tracking, which continuously follows moving subjects within the 39 AF points, highlighting the activated AF point in the viewfinder - which in turn has 100% frame coverage and 0.94x magnification. Also new is the 2016-pixel 3D Colour Matrix meter, which Nikon calls "groundbreaking". The Nikon D7000 has a native ISO range of 100-6400 that can be expanded to ISO 25600; another first in a Nikon DX camera. The video mode of the D7000 offers variable frame rates of 20, 24 or 30fps at 720p, and cinema-standard 24fps at the 1080p setting. Sony a55 and a560 First Look Preview

Sony a55 and a560 First Look Preview Video Clips. Duration : 5.22 Mins.


Paul Genge from Sony UK discusses the key features of the new Sony a33, a55, a560 and a580 with What Digital Camera. The a33 and a55 are not technically 'DSLRs' because they have a fixed mirrors and electronic viewfinders. Sony called them DSLT cameras (digital single lens translucent). However, since this is a term Sony has invented for these cameras and no-one else is familiar with, we will continue to call them DSLRs, which is a phrase most people are familiar with.
